Weather in March

March ushers in the early signs of spring in Switzerland, although winter's remnants are still palpable, especially in the elevated terrains. The Central Plateau, including prominent cities like Zurich and Bern, begins to witness a rise in temperatures, often marking the transition from the freezing conditions of January and February. The mountainous areas, especially the Jura and the Alps, while warming slightly, still retain their thick blankets of snow.

The snow depth in regions like the Jura and the Alps decreases in comparison to the peak winter months, accumulating between 2540mm (100") to 5080mm (200"). On the Central Plateau, snowfall is further reduced, ranging from 508mm (20") to 1524mm (60"), and the chances of rainfall begin to increase. As March progresses, the days continue to lengthen, offering more hours of sunlight and leading to a notable reduction in the lingering winter chill.

Precipitation during March varies, with occasional rainfall starting to replace persistent snowfall, especially in the lower altitudes. Humidity remains moderate, and the Fohn winds, known for their warmth, become more frequent. These winds sometimes result in rapid melting of snow in certain areas. Though winter sports remain popular in the higher terrains, the valleys and plateaus start preparing for the oncoming spring activities.
